Position Summary

Bridge is a program of the Public Health Institute (PHI) that increases the impact of hospital emergency departments (EDs) on population health issues and health equity. Our largest program, CA Bridge, has supported over 275 hospitals in the last four years to implement medication for addiction treatment (MAT) in the ED.

Access Bridge aims to revolutionize access to reproductive healthcare in EDs. The program empowers healthcare providers to increase stigma-free access to contraception and treatment for pregnancy emergencies from the ED, particularly in abortion-restricted states and regions.

Essential Duties & Responsibilities

Ensure timely, effective, and efficient functioning of Access Bridge’s administrative activities, including:

  • Correspondence: Manage communications with program fellowship participants and stakeholders including all program communications and manage the Access Bridge contact list
  • Literature Review and Research Management: Conduct literature searches on program content and maintain an organized library of relevant program research
  • Content Coordination and Drafting: Coordinate the production and updating of Access Bridge materials, including gathering input from stakeholders and working with the Bridge central communications team on materials production. Serve as the first drafter for external- and donor-facing communications. This work may include management of Access Bridge social media accounts
  • Contract Management: Manage consultant compliance process by serving as the point of contact with Bridge central operations staff to ensure paperwork is complete and milestones are met
  • Participation in Bridge Racial Equity Committee (REC): Represent Access Bridge’s focus within the committee and, as appropriate, share committee updates and recommendations with program leads
  • Perform other duties as assigned
